What Exactly is Web Hosting? The Digital Foundation
So, let's nail this down. In its simplest form, web hosting is a service that allows individuals and organizations to post a website or web page onto the Internet. A web host, or web hosting service provider, is a business that provides the technologies and services needed for the website or webpage to be viewed in the Internet. It’s the act of renting space on a powerful computer, called a server, which is connected to the internet around the clock. This server stores all the files and data that make up your website – your images, text, videos, code, databases, everything. When someone types your website address into their browser, that server springs into action, delivering all those files to their computer so they can see your site. How Web Hosting Works: The Server, Files, and Browser Connection

The journey begins with a user, let's call her Alice, who has a specific website in mind. She opens her web browser – Chrome, Firefox, Safari, doesn't matter – and types in a domain name, say, `www.yourwebsite.com`, or clicks on a link. This simple act is the initial "request" being sent out into the vast expanse of the internet. Her browser then doesn't immediately know where `yourwebsite.com` lives. It needs an address, a specific numerical identifier. This is where the Domain Name System, or DNS, steps in. Think of DNS as the internet's global phonebook. Instead of looking up "John Smith" to find his phone number, it looks up `yourwebsite.com` to find its corresponding Internet Protocol (IP) address, which looks something like `192.0.2.1`. This IP address is the server's unique street number on the internet. Alice’s browser sends a query to a DNS server, which then recursively searches through a hierarchy of other DNS servers until it finds the correct IP address associated with `yourwebsite.com`.
Once Alice's browser has the IP address, it knows exactly where to go. It then sends an HTTP (Hypertext Transfer Protocol) request directly to the web server located at that IP address. This web server is a powerful, specialized computer owned and maintained by your web hosting provider. Unlike your home computer, which might turn off at night or struggle under heavy traffic, these servers are built for endurance, performance, and security. They're typically housed in highly secure, climate-controlled environments called data centers, which are essentially massive, purpose-built facilities packed with rows upon rows of these powerful machines, humming away 24/7. These data centers are engineering marvels, designed with redundant power supplies, advanced cooling systems, and multiple high-speed internet connections to ensure uninterrupted service, come what may.
Upon receiving Alice's request, your web server gets to work. It locates all the files associated with `yourwebsite.com` – the HTML documents, CSS stylesheets, JavaScript files, images, videos, and any database information – which you, or your web developer, would have uploaded there previously. The server then processes these files, compiles them, and sends them back across the internet to Alice's browser. Her browser then interprets this flood of data and renders it as a visually coherent webpage on her screen. All of this – the request, the DNS lookup, the server processing, and the browser rendering – happens in a matter of milliseconds, often so fast that Alice barely perceives any delay. A domain name, like `google.com` or `yourbusiness.net`, is merely an address. It's a human-readable label that points to a specific location on the internet. It tells people where to find you, but it doesn't actually contain anything. Think of it as a signpost, a postal address, or a specific entry in a phonebook. Without a physical building at that address, or a person answering that phone number, the address itself is just a piece of information. It's an essential piece, mind you, because without it, no one would know how to navigate to your digital presence, but it’s only one half of the equation. Many people make the mistake of buying a domain and thinking their website is now magically live. It’s a common pitfall, and one that highlights why the role of web hosting is so fundamentally distinct and equally vital.
Web hosting, on the other hand, is the actual digital "land" and "building" where your website’s files reside. It's the physical (or virtual, in the case of cloud hosting) space on a server that stores all your website's data – your HTML, CSS, images, videos, databases, and scripts. When someone types your domain name into their browser, the DNS system translates that domain name into the IP address of your web hosting server. Then, that server delivers all those files to the user's browser. Without web hosting, your domain name would simply point to an empty lot, or perhaps a "server not found" error. It’s the engine room, the storage facility, the very physical manifestation of your website’s existence on the internet.
Furthermore, the "why" of needing dedicated web hosting for 24/7 availability is paramount. You could, theoretically, host a website from your home computer. But imagine the nightmare: your computer would need to be on constantly, with a static IP address, a super-fast and reliable internet connection, robust security measures, and enough processing power to handle multiple visitors simultaneously. Any power outage, internet blip, or even a simple reboot would take your site offline. This is completely unsustainable and unprofessional for anything beyond a personal experiment. Professional web hosting providers, however, offer an infrastructure specifically designed for this purpose. They have:
- Uninterrupted Power: Redundant power supplies, massive battery backups, and generators ensure servers stay on even during widespread outages.
- Robust Connectivity: Multiple high-speed internet connections from different providers, ensuring continuous data flow and failover in case one line goes down.
- Physical Security: Data centers are heavily secured facilities with controlled access, surveillance, and environmental controls to protect the hardware from theft, damage, and unauthorized access.
- Performance and Scalability: Servers are optimized for web traffic, capable of handling thousands or millions of requests per second, and hosting plans often allow you to scale resources as your website grows.
Pro-Tip: The "Website Builder" Trap
Many domain registrars will offer "free hosting" with a website builder. While convenient for absolute beginners, this often comes with limitations. The "hosting" is usually tied to their proprietary builder, making it hard to move your site later, and the resources might be very limited. It's a good starting point, but understand its constraints before committing long-term.

Servers & Data Centers
Let's start with the absolute physical heart of web hosting: the server. When we talk about a "server," we're essentially referring to a powerful, specialized computer designed to store, process, and deliver website files and data to users' browsers upon request. Unlike your desktop or laptop, which are built for individual use and can be turned off at whim, a web server is engineered for continuous, high-performance operation, robustness, and reliability. It's packed with high-end processors, vast amounts of RAM, and fast storage drives (often solid-state drives or SSDs) to handle numerous concurrent requests without breaking a sweat. Its primary job is to "serve" up your website's content whenever someone wants to view it, and it does so tirelessly, day in and day out, ensuring your digital presence is always accessible.
These servers aren't just sitting in someone's spare room, mind you. They are meticulously housed in dedicated facilities known as data centers. Imagine a massive, purpose-built warehouse, but instead of consumer goods, it's filled with rows upon rows of humming, blinking machines – these are the servers. Data centers are the unsung heroes of the internet, the literal engines that power our digital lives. They are highly secure, climate-controlled environments designed to provide the optimal conditions for these powerful computers to operate without interruption. This means maintaining precise temperature and humidity levels to prevent overheating, and implementing sophisticated fire suppression systems to protect invaluable hardware and data.
The engineering that goes into a modern data center is genuinely awe-inspiring. Beyond the environmental controls, data centers are built with extreme redundancy in mind. This means they have multiple backup power sources, often including massive uninterruptible power supply (UPS) batteries that kick in instantly during a power outage, followed by diesel generators capable of running for days or even weeks. They also feature multiple, diverse high-speed network connections to the internet backbone, ensuring that if one connection fails, others can seamlessly take over, maintaining continuous connectivity for all the hosted websites. This level of infrastructure is simply impossible for an individual or small business to replicate, underscoring why professional web hosting is not just convenient, but essential.
The role of data centers extends beyond just housing servers; they are also hubs for advanced security. Physical security is paramount, with strict access controls, biometric scanners, 24/7 surveillance, and highly trained personnel guarding the premises. This protects the hardware from theft and unauthorized access, which could compromise the integrity and availability of your website. Furthermore, the network infrastructure within data centers is often equipped with powerful firewalls and intrusion detection systems to fend off cyber threats, creating a secure digital perimeter around your hosted files. It’s a multi-layered defense system, both physical and digital, all working in concert to keep your website safe and sound.

Insider Note: The Environmental Footprint of Data Centers
While marvels of engineering, data centers consume vast amounts of energy – primarily for power and cooling. Many leading hosting providers are now investing heavily in renewable energy sources and more efficient cooling technologies to reduce their carbon footprint. When choosing a host, it's worth looking into their environmental initiatives if sustainability is important to you.
Bandwidth & Storage

First, let's talk about storage, which is perhaps the easier of the two to grasp. In the context of web hosting, "storage" refers to the amount of disk space allocated to your hosting account on the server. This is where all your website's files and data live. This includes every single image, video, document, HTML page, CSS stylesheet, JavaScript file, and any databases (like the one powering your WordPress site) that make up your website. It's essentially the hard drive space for your digital property. If you're building a simple, text-heavy blog with only a few small images, you might need only a few hundred megabytes. However, if you plan to host thousands of high-resolution product images for an e-commerce store, numerous video tutorials, large downloadable files, or a complex web application with extensive databases, your storage requirements will skyrocket into gigabytes, and potentially even terabytes.
Running out of storage space is not a fun experience. It can prevent you from uploading new content, updating your software, or even receiving emails if your email hosting is tied to your web hosting storage. Your website might start throwing errors, or worse, become inaccessible. It’s like trying to cram too many clothes into a suitcase – eventually, the zipper breaks, and nothing fits. Therefore, assessing your current and future content needs is vital when choosing a hosting plan. Most entry-level shared hosting plans offer generous amounts of storage, often in the tens or hundreds of gigabytes, which is more than enough for many small to medium-sized websites. However, always keep an eye on your usage through your hosting control panel, especially as your site grows and accumulates more media.
Now, let's move on to bandwidth. This is where things get a little more abstract. "Bandwidth" refers to the amount of data that can be transferred between your website's server and your visitors' browsers over a specific period, typically measured per month. Think of it as the maximum capacity of the data "highway" connecting your server to the internet, or the width of a water pipe. Every time a visitor accesses your website, data is transferred from your server to their computer – the HTML, CSS, images, videos, etc. This counts as bandwidth usage. If a visitor downloads a large file from your site, that's even more bandwidth consumed. Even your own activity, like uploading new images via FTP or logging into your control panel, contributes to bandwidth usage.
The impact of bandwidth on website performance and user experience is profound. If your website exceeds its allocated bandwidth, you'll encounter problems ranging from slow loading times to your hosting provider temporarily suspending your site until the next billing cycle or until you upgrade your plan. It’s like a highway getting jammed during rush hour, or a narrow pipe struggling to deliver enough water – everything slows down, or stops altogether. Many hosting providers offer "unlimited" bandwidth, which sounds fantastic, but it's crucial to read the fine print. "Unlimited" often comes with a "fair usage" policy, meaning if you consume an extraordinary amount that impacts other users on a shared server, they might ask you to upgrade. For most small to medium sites, typical bandwidth allocations are more than sufficient, but if you expect viral traffic spikes, host lots of video content, or offer large downloads, you'll need to monitor this closely.
